Skip to content

RevenueCat vs Stripe: Which is Better in 2026?

Choosing between RevenueCat and Stripe comes down to understanding what each tool does best. This comparison breaks down the key differences so you can make an informed decision based on your specific needs, not marketing claims.

Bottom line: Stripe is our overall pick for payment processing workflows. Pick RevenueCat if you need subscription billing.

··Methodology
Editor reviewed0 verified reviews comparedPricing checked May 2026

Short on time? Here's the quick answer

We've tested both tools. Here's who should pick what:

RevenueCat

Simplify in-app subscriptions, manage customer data, and grow revenue across platforms.

Best for you if:

  • • You want to try before committing
  • • You need subscription billing features specifically
  • Simplifies cross-platform in-app subscription implementation and maintenance.
  • Provides tools for paywall optimization, A/B testing, and revenue growth.

Stripe

Payment infrastructure for the internet

Best for you if:

  • • You need payment processing features specifically
  • Payment processing for internet businesses
  • Subscription and billing tools
At a Glance
RevenueCatRevenueCat
StripeStripe
Starts at
Build for free/moPro
Custom/moCustom Pricing
Best For
Subscription BillingPayment Processing
Rating
--

Choose RevenueCat or Stripe?

RevenueCat

Choose RevenueCat if

Simplify in-app subscriptions, manage customer data, and grow revenue across platforms.

  • Significantly reduces engineering time spent on purchase implementation and maintenance.
  • Provides powerful tools for optimizing monetization and increasing conversion rates.
  • Offers a single source of truth for subscription data, benefiting multiple teams.
  • Your work is subscription billing-shaped, not payment processing-shaped
Stripe

Choose Stripe if

Payment infrastructure for the internet

  • Excellent developer experience
  • Comprehensive feature set
  • Strong documentation
  • Your work is payment processing-shaped, not subscription billing-shaped
FeatureRevenueCatStripe
Pricing ModelFreemiumPaid
User Rating
4.8/5
242 reviews
4.5/5
4,471 reviews
Categories
Subscription BillingApp Monetization
Payment ProcessingFinance

In-Depth Analysis

RevenueCatRevenueCat

Simplify in-app subscriptions, manage customer data, and grow revenue across platforms.

Strengths

  • +Significantly reduces engineering time spent on purchase implementation and maintenance.
  • +Provides powerful tools for optimizing monetization and increasing conversion rates.
  • +Offers a single source of truth for subscription data, benefiting multiple teams.
  • +Automates complex tasks like receipt validation and refund handling.
  • +Supports cross-platform purchases including web, mobile, and Smart TV.

Weaknesses

  • -Usage-based pricing model might be less predictable for rapidly growing apps.
  • -Reliance on a third-party for core monetization infrastructure.

Key features

Unified subscription backend for iOS, Android, Smart TV, and webSingle API for all platformsAutomated receipt validationPre-built, configurable paywall templates and editorAudience segmentation for targeted paywalls and pricingA/B testing with remote configuration and full-funnel analytics
Starts at Build for free/mo

StripeStripe

Payment infrastructure for the internet

Strengths

  • +Excellent developer experience
  • +Comprehensive feature set
  • +Strong documentation
  • +Global payment methods

Weaknesses

  • -Higher fees than some alternatives
  • -Account holds can happen
  • -Complex for simple needs

Key features

Online payments (cards, wallets)Recurring billing and subscriptionsInvoicing and quotesConnect for marketplacesStripe Tax for complianceRadar for fraud prevention
Starts at Custom/mo

Pricing: RevenueCat vs Stripe

PlanRevenueCatStripe
Tier 1
Build for free
Pro
Free
Pay-As-You-Go
Tier 2
Custom price
Enterprise
Free
Terminal
Tier 3
Talk to us
Just Paywalls
Custom
Custom Pricing

Pricing verified from each vendor's public pricing page. Compare in detail on RevenueCat pricing and Stripe pricing.

Who Should Use What?

On a budget?

RevenueCat has a free tier. Stripe is paid only.

Go with: RevenueCat

Want the highest-rated option?

Neither has user reviews yet.

Go with: RevenueCat

Value user reviews?

Neither has user reviews yet.

Go with: Stripe

3 Questions to Help You Decide

1

What's your budget?

RevenueCat is freemium. Stripe is paid. RevenueCat lets you start free.

2

What's your use case?

RevenueCat is a subscription billing tool. Stripe is in payment processing. Pick the category that matches your needs.

3

How important are ratings?

Neither has user reviews yet.

Key Takeaways

Stripe

  • Larger review base (4,471 reviews)
  • Our pick for this comparison

RevenueCat

  • Has a free tier
  • Higher user rating: 4.8/5 vs 4.5/5
  • Better fit for subscription billing

The Bottom Line

Stripe is our pick. RevenueCat has a free tier if you want to test without paying.

Frequently Asked Questions

Is RevenueCat or Stripe better?

Stripe is rated in our evaluation. RevenueCat is freemium and Stripe is paid.

What are RevenueCat and Stripe used for?

RevenueCat: Simplify in-app subscriptions, manage customer data, and grow revenue across platforms.. Stripe: Payment infrastructure for the internet.

What does RevenueCat cost vs Stripe?

RevenueCat is freemium (free tier + paid plans). Stripe is a paid tool. Visit their websites for detailed pricing.

Related Comparisons & Resources

Compare other tools